With Chennai marooned, naval base to act as civilian airport

CHENNAI/NEW DELHI: The submerged Chennai airport will remain shut till Sunday in the wake of battering rains that have left the facility unusable, Airports Authority of India (AAI) announced on Wednesday. The AAI's decision also follows prediction by the IMD that there will be more rain for the next 72 hours over Chennai and its suburbs, with the next 48 hours being "very crucial". The Rajali Naval air station near Arakonam, about 70 km from Chennai, will operate as a civilian airport. "Chennai Aerodrome has been closed up to 12 noon of the December 6, 2015.
